Add a temporary uapi/linux/compiler.h until upstream has one.

+#ifndef _UAPI_LINUX_COMPILER_H
+#define _UAPI_LINUX_COMPILER_H
+
+/*
+ * This file is not currently in the Linux kernel tree.
+ * Upstream uapi headers refer to <linux/compiler.h> but there is
+ * no such uapi file. We've sent this upstream, and are optimistically
+ * adding it to bionic in the meantime. This should be replaced by
+ * a scrubbed header from external/kernel-headers when possible.
+ *
+ * An alternative to this file is to check in a symbolic link to the
+ * non-uapi <linux/compiler.h>. That's fine for building bionic too.
+ */
+
+#define __user
+#define __force
+
+#endif /* _UAPI_LINUX_COMPILER_H */
